16. Select the correct answer.
Helga [31]

Answer: Plotter-- B

Explanation:

A Plotter is  sophisticated  printer that get commands from a computer and interprets them to draw high quality lines or vector  graphics on paper  rather than dots using one or several automated pens. This makes them useful in the area of  CAD , architecture drawings and engineering designs. The types of plotters we have include Drum Plotters, Flat Bed Plotters and Ink Jet Plotters.
